A meeting was held in Banja Luka today, where it was concluded that the Republika Srpska, as announced by the Cabinet of the President of the Republika Srpska, Milorad Dodik, is forming the Border Police in accordance with the Dayton Agreement and its Annex 2.
A Working Group was also formed, which held its first meeting today on the subject of drafting laws that will regulate the work of the Border Police on the territory of the Republika Srpska. The legal framework on which the Working Group is working will, as announced, be exclusively in accordance with the Dayton Agreement and its Annex 2.
On this occasion, a closed session of the Government of the Republika Srpska will be held in the afternoon, which will also consider other issues of the overall political and security situation in the Republika Srpska and Bosnia and Herzegovina.
The session will be attended by the President of the Republika Srpska, Milorad Dodik, and the Chairperson of the Presidency of BiH, Željka Cvijanović, as announced by the Cabinet of the President of the RS, Milorad Dodik.
